Shale Gas and Liquids-Rich Reservoir Systems: Development and Optimization

Edited by: Jennifer Miskimins

2012

37 paper;CDROM

SPE Reprint Series No. 69

ISBN:978-1-61399-229-6

Society of Petroleum Engineers

Development of shale resources worldwide has skyrocketed, with a significant increase in the number of new areas being explored. Shale resources—particularly gas, but also liquids-rich shales—are making increasing contributions to world energy markets; the growth of shale gas is beginning to have a significant impact on worldwide natural gas markets as well.

This CD collection contains 37 papers (most from the 2008-2011 time period) that address all aspects of shale resource development; the papers cover shale systems containing all fluid types.

Topics covered include: Geology, Reservoir Properties, and Geomechanics; Drilling and Completions; Stimulation; Reservoir Engineering, Evaluation, and Analysis.
